[PATCH] do_acct_process: don't take tty_mutex

From: Oleg Nesterov
Date: Mon Oct 23 2006 - 09:57:16 EST


Depends on
tty-signal-tty-locking.patch

No need to take the global tty_mutex, signal->tty->driver can't go away
while we are holding ->siglock.
